Ammonium chloride Ammonium cyanide Ammonium fluoride Ammonium iodide Reveal answer Fill a bubble to check yourself A Correct answer Explanation Ammonium chloride is an inorganic compound with the formula NH4Cl. It is a white crystalline salt that is highly soluble in water. Solutions of ammonium chloride are mildly acidic. It is used to produce low temperatures in cooling baths.
